WebSep 5, 2010 · Taking what you think is zyprexa but it isn't can also bring on withdrawal symptoms. Withdrawals. The most common symptoms are insomnia, sweating, nausea, tremors, visual or sound hallucinations, delusions, return to schizophrenic behavior and thinking, or return to bipolar symptoms or thinking. WebApr 1, 2024 · For treatment of mania or mixed episodes with bipolar disorder (olanzapine alone): Adults—At first, 10 to 15 milligrams (mg) once a day. Your doctor may adjust your dose if needed. However, the dose is usually not more than 20 mg per day. Children 13 to 17 years of age—At first, 2.5 or 5 mg once a day.
